Disco duro externo con ext4

Cada vez me alejo mas de la estela de Windows. Ayer formateé mi disco duro externo al formato ext4. No tiene sentido tener un disco duro con Fat32 si no tienes ningún ordenador con Windows, por que éste es de mi uso personal, para copias de seguridad.

Curiosamente, lo que más tiempo me llevó fue tomar la decición, siepre hay algo de miedo e incertidumbre cuando hacemos algo nuevo. Una vez decidido, me puse a investigar sobre los sistemas de archivos, sus comprobaciones, sus diferentes opciones, etc. Decidí que sería ext4 en modo journal, pues hay tres modos posibles, journal, ordered (el modo por defecto en archlinux y muchos otros sistemas operativos) y writeback. Si queréis saber las diferencias, usad la wikipedia.

He usado este comando para formatear el disco duro:

mkfs.ext4 -v -c -c -L Backups -m 0 /dev/sdb

Como véis he utilizado dos veces la opción c, que es para testear el (joder, se me hace pesado escribir cada dos por tres disco duro) hd, utilizando el comando badblocks, si lo especificas dos veces hace un testeo destructivo, pero más completo. Si querréis algo rápido os recomiendo que o bien pongáis una sola vez c, testeo rápido, o que no pongáis c en absoluto. Siendo mi hd externo y usb, me llevó unas 16 horas en completar el testeo (digo unas, por que tras 10 horas, cuando me quedaban 3 operaciones y media, me fuí a dormir). Hace en total 4 pasadas (0xaa, 0x55, 0xff y otra que no me acuerdo como era) y 2 operaciones por pasada. Suponiendo que solo tardara 16 horas, considero que es muy poco, viendo lo que tarda otra gente: “Esto es de la universidad de Cambridge”. Nada menos que 72 horas, 1tera, pero 72 horas 🙂

Este comando para especificar el modo de journaling a journal, pues no viene ninguna y utiliza la que tenga el sistema operativo por defecto (archlinux tiene ordered). Si tuvieramos que ponerle números a la seguridad ante la perdida de datos, journal sería 3, ordered 2 y writeback 1. Y si tuvieramos que ponerle números a la velocidad de montaje (no de lectura y/o escritura), journal sería 1, ordered 2 y writeback 3. Siendo 1 lo peor y 3 lo mejor.

tune2fs -o +journal_data

Anuncios

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s